Java Senior Developer/Lead

MBI Digital is looking for a Java Senior Developer/Lead with 10+ years experience in Java, Microservices and Spring Framework. The candidate should be responsible to lead a team of Java Developers. 

This is a 100% remote full time opportunity. The candidate should be willing to work from 4pm EST to mid night through Monday to Friday with weekends on call support as required.

Required Skills:

  • 10+ years experience as a Senior Java Developer
  • Experience with Java, JavaScript, Object Oriented Programming,Serialization, HTML/CSS, Unit Testing, Microservices, Spring Boot, Spring Cloud, Kubernetes, and Cloud Foundry
  • Knowledge of multi-threading concepts, TCP/IP, database, and REST-based JSON APIs
  • Experience with build and deployment tools: Maven, Git, JUnit
  • Experience in tools: Bitbucket, Application Containers (like JBoss), Java Virtual Machine, Apache, Eclipse or Intellij Idea
  • Demonstrates great communication skills and initiative to solve problems and convey solutions to peers and product owners.

 

Good To Have Skills:

  • Experience building and working with DevOps Toolchains (SonarQube, Github actions, Jenkins)
  • Experience with the Scrum process
  • Experience with Reactive Programming
  • Experience with Event Driven Architecture.
  • Knowledge of UI testing and Continuous Integration
  • Working knowledge of TDD / TDD mindset
  • Pair Programming experience

 

Education:

  • Bachelor's degree in Computer Science/Engineering or a related field

Job ID
MBI-J0169

Job Type
full_time

Location
United States, Canada, India

Date Posted
18th January 2024

Apply now